Fry Bake

My husband celebrated his birthday on 28th August, so I woke up around 4:00am to made him a very special breakfast. I did Fry Bake and served it with some cheese. When the bakes are nice and hot and you slice one of them and put a piece cheese .... Yum!!!

Ingredients
3 cups of flour
3 tablespoon butter
1 tablespoon baking powder
1 teaspoon salt
1/2 cup olive oil
Method

In a large deep mixing bowl, add all the ingredients and mix together. Gradually add some water and mix into the dry ingredients. When all the flour has mended together, knead the flour for a few minutes. Leave the dough in the pot for about 10 minutes.

Separate the dough into smaller pieces and roll into balls. Put a frying pan on the stove to hot, add some olive oil. Allow the oil to hot. While that is going on, flatten each ball into a circle. When the oil is nice and hot, place the ball, now flatten into a circle, into the hot oil.

You will notice that the bottom side of each bake start to get golden brown, turn them over and allow the other side to get colour. They do not take long to cook.

When all the bakes has been fried and removed from the frying pan, they can be served with a variety of dishes. For example: Avacado Choka, Roasted Tomatoes, Saltfish Buljol, Saltfish Cake, Fried Plantain, just to name a few.
